renseignements fix IE

Forum de discussions générales. Les règles sont simples:
- Pas de Publicité, de SPAM ;
- Pas de flood ;
- Pas de support dans ce forum.

Modérateur: Equipe

Règles du forum
Rappel: Conditions générales d'utilisation de phpBB-fr.com

Attention, aucun sujet traitant de phpBB ne doit être posté dans ce forum.

renseignements fix IE

Messagede micka76 » 30 Mar 2009 à 14:43

bonjour la team,

voila pour enrichir ma curiosité et pour enrichir mon savoir (que je n'est pas encore :lol: )

j'aurais voulus savoir quel est le meilleur fix png pour IE,j'en est vus des tas mais le quel est le plus approprié

et par la meme occasion si vous aviez des liens vers de la doc (en francais biensur),je serais ravis d'aller la lire

voili voilou,j'espere que ce topic a ca place ici,

A bientôt... :wink:
Dernière édition par micka76 le 02 Avr 2009 à 07:17, édité 3 fois.
Image,Image,Image,
[!] Si vous considérez votre problème comme réglé, merci d'éditer le premier message de ce sujet et d'ajouter l'icône de sujet Image
Le Nid du WeB (forum tranquil sur le graphisme)

Si à la Saint Valentin tu me tiens la main, vivement la Sainte Marguerite que tu me tienne la ....!!!
Avatar de l’utilisateur
micka76
Graphiste
Graphiste
 
Messages: 3302
Inscription: 04 Oct 2007 à 11:14
Localisation: Normandie

Re: renseignements fix IE

Messagede micka76 » 31 Mar 2009 à 13:58

alo alo, y a quelqu'un ? :lol:

Edit: mède je vais me faire taper ,j'ai fais mon UP trop tôt :cry:
Dernière édition par micka76 le 31 Mar 2009 à 14:00, édité 1 fois.
Image,Image,Image,
[!] Si vous considérez votre problème comme réglé, merci d'éditer le premier message de ce sujet et d'ajouter l'icône de sujet Image
Le Nid du WeB (forum tranquil sur le graphisme)

Si à la Saint Valentin tu me tiens la main, vivement la Sainte Marguerite que tu me tienne la ....!!!
Avatar de l’utilisateur
micka76
Graphiste
Graphiste
 
Messages: 3302
Inscription: 04 Oct 2007 à 11:14
Localisation: Normandie

Re: renseignements fix IE

Messagede Théonaute » 31 Mar 2009 à 13:59

Bonjour,

Merci de ne faire des UPs que toutes les 24 heures minimum !

Bien à vous,
Théonaute | Mes MODs pour phpBB3.0.x | MODs de l'équipe des codeurs de phpbb-fr
Dernier MOD, le 31 décembre 2010 : Couleurs de fond pour les groupes v2.0.1.
Pas de support ni par MP, ni par tout autre moyen que l'utilisation de ce forum (hors MP).
Pas content d'une de mes réponses ? http://caribroute.labrute.fr/
Avatar de l’utilisateur
Théonaute
Codeur
Codeur
 
Messages: 5364
Inscription: 22 Jan 2006 à 15:45
Localisation: Montréal

Re: renseignements fix IE

Messagede micka76 » 31 Mar 2009 à 14:00

Désolé j'était justement en train d'éditer mon post :oops:
Image,Image,Image,
[!] Si vous considérez votre problème comme réglé, merci d'éditer le premier message de ce sujet et d'ajouter l'icône de sujet Image
Le Nid du WeB (forum tranquil sur le graphisme)

Si à la Saint Valentin tu me tiens la main, vivement la Sainte Marguerite que tu me tienne la ....!!!
Avatar de l’utilisateur
micka76
Graphiste
Graphiste
 
Messages: 3302
Inscription: 04 Oct 2007 à 11:14
Localisation: Normandie

Re: renseignements fix IE

Messagede Skyforums » 31 Mar 2009 à 14:01

le mien ! :mrgreen:
-Edité par Skyforums-
Motif:
peut-être tu veux en savoir plus?
Signature au vert
Avatar de l’utilisateur
Skyforums
Graphiste
Graphiste
 
Messages: 7109
Inscription: 01 Déc 2005 à 17:17
Localisation: mais mais mais... et vous voulez pas mon numéro aussi?

Re: renseignements fix IE

Messagede micka76 » 31 Mar 2009 à 14:06

Re,

oui je veut bien ,merci
j'ai soif d'apprendre :wink:

EDIT: en fait mon UP est bon vus que le forum a une heure de décalage
Image,Image,Image,
[!] Si vous considérez votre problème comme réglé, merci d'éditer le premier message de ce sujet et d'ajouter l'icône de sujet Image
Le Nid du WeB (forum tranquil sur le graphisme)

Si à la Saint Valentin tu me tiens la main, vivement la Sainte Marguerite que tu me tienne la ....!!!
Avatar de l’utilisateur
micka76
Graphiste
Graphiste
 
Messages: 3302
Inscription: 04 Oct 2007 à 11:14
Localisation: Normandie

Re: renseignements fix IE

Messagede Skyforums » 31 Mar 2009 à 14:14

alors, dans ton html tu places ça;
Code: Tout sélectionner
<!-- [if lte IE 6] >
<script defer type="text/javascript" src="/js/pngfix.js"></script>
<![endif]-->

juste avant
Code: Tout sélectionner
   </head>


et à coté de tes fichiers html tu places un dossier nommé js contenant un fichier pngfix.js
Code: Tout sélectionner
/*

Correctly handle PNG transparency in Win IE 5.5 & 6.
http://homepage.ntlworld.com/bobosola. Updated 18-Jan-2006.

Use in <HEAD> with DEFER keyword wrapped in conditional comments:
<!--[if lt IE 7]>
<script defer type="text/javascript" src="pngfix.js"></script>
<![endif]-->

*/

var arVersion = navigator.appVersion.split("MSIE")
var version = parseFloat(arVersion[1])

if ((version >= 5.5) && (document.body.filters))
{
   for(var i=0; i<document.images.length; i++)
   {
      var img = document.images[i]
      var imgName = img.src.toUpperCase()
      if (imgName.substring(imgName.length-9, imgName.length) == "STAIN.PNG")
      {
         var imgID = (img.id) ? "id='" + img.id + "' " : ""
         var imgClass = (img.className) ? "class='" + img.className + "' " : ""
         var imgTitle = (img.title) ? "title='" + img.title + "' " : "title='" + img.alt + "' "
         var imgStyle = "display:inline-block;" + img.style.cssText
         if (img.align == "left") imgStyle = "float:left;" + imgStyle
         if (img.align == "right") imgStyle = "float:right;" + imgStyle
         if (img.parentElement.href) imgStyle = "cursor:hand;" + imgStyle
         var strNewHTML = "<span " + imgID + imgClass + imgTitle
         + " style=\"" + "width:" + img.width + "px; height:" + img.height + "px;" + imgStyle + ";"
         + "filter:progid:DXImageTransform.Microsoft.AlphaImageLoader"
         + "(src=\'" + img.src + "\', sizingMethod='scale');\"></span>"
       img.outerHTML = strNewHTML

         i = i-1
      }
   }
}


en tout cas je sais pas si c'est le meilleur mais ça marche bien :P
Signature au vert
Avatar de l’utilisateur
Skyforums
Graphiste
Graphiste
 
Messages: 7109
Inscription: 01 Déc 2005 à 17:17
Localisation: mais mais mais... et vous voulez pas mon numéro aussi?

Re: renseignements fix IE

Messagede micka76 » 31 Mar 2009 à 14:18

merki mdame,

et donc en faisant comme ceci,pas besoin de faire d'image en double,
et esque ca prend en compte aussi le png24?
Image,Image,Image,
[!] Si vous considérez votre problème comme réglé, merci d'éditer le premier message de ce sujet et d'ajouter l'icône de sujet Image
Le Nid du WeB (forum tranquil sur le graphisme)

Si à la Saint Valentin tu me tiens la main, vivement la Sainte Marguerite que tu me tienne la ....!!!
Avatar de l’utilisateur
micka76
Graphiste
Graphiste
 
Messages: 3302
Inscription: 04 Oct 2007 à 11:14
Localisation: Normandie

Re: renseignements fix IE

Messagede Skyforums » 31 Mar 2009 à 14:20

ben oui, c'est pour le 24, pour le 8 autant faire du gif vu comme c'est moche :D
Signature au vert
Avatar de l’utilisateur
Skyforums
Graphiste
Graphiste
 
Messages: 7109
Inscription: 01 Déc 2005 à 17:17
Localisation: mais mais mais... et vous voulez pas mon numéro aussi?

Re: renseignements fix IE

Messagede micka76 » 31 Mar 2009 à 14:21

oui chu bète,

merki je clôture donc ce post,ca me va emplement,

A bientôt... :wink:
Image,Image,Image,
[!] Si vous considérez votre problème comme réglé, merci d'éditer le premier message de ce sujet et d'ajouter l'icône de sujet Image
Le Nid du WeB (forum tranquil sur le graphisme)

Si à la Saint Valentin tu me tiens la main, vivement la Sainte Marguerite que tu me tienne la ....!!!
Avatar de l’utilisateur
micka76
Graphiste
Graphiste
 
Messages: 3302
Inscription: 04 Oct 2007 à 11:14
Localisation: Normandie

Re: renseignements fix IE

Messagede Jester » 31 Mar 2009 à 17:52

Skyforums a écrit:et à coté de tes fichiers html tu places un dossier nommé js contenant un fichier pngfix.js
Code: Tout sélectionner
/*

Correctly handle PNG transparency in Win IE 5.5 & 6.
http://homepage.ntlworld.com/bobosola. Updated 18-Jan-2006.

Use in <HEAD> with DEFER keyword wrapped in conditional comments:
<!--[if lt IE 7]>
<script defer type="text/javascript" src="pngfix.js"></script>
<![endif]-->

*/

var arVersion = navigator.appVersion.split("MSIE")
var version = parseFloat(arVersion[1])

if ((version >= 5.5) && (document.body.filters))
{
   for(var i=0; i<document.images.length; i++)
   {
      var img = document.images[i]
      var imgName = img.src.toUpperCase()
      if (imgName.substring(imgName.length-9, imgName.length) == "STAIN.PNG")
      {
         var imgID = (img.id) ? "id='" + img.id + "' " : ""
         var imgClass = (img.className) ? "class='" + img.className + "' " : ""
         var imgTitle = (img.title) ? "title='" + img.title + "' " : "title='" + img.alt + "' "
         var imgStyle = "display:inline-block;" + img.style.cssText
         if (img.align == "left") imgStyle = "float:left;" + imgStyle
         if (img.align == "right") imgStyle = "float:right;" + imgStyle
         if (img.parentElement.href) imgStyle = "cursor:hand;" + imgStyle
         var strNewHTML = "<span " + imgID + imgClass + imgTitle
         + " style=\"" + "width:" + img.width + "px; height:" + img.height + "px;" + imgStyle + ";"
         + "filter:progid:DXImageTransform.Microsoft.AlphaImageLoader"
         + "(src=\'" + img.src + "\', sizingMethod='scale');\"></span>"
       img.outerHTML = strNewHTML

         i = i-1
      }
   }
}


en tout cas je sais pas si c'est le meilleur mais ça marche bien :P


On peut supprimer cette partie de code, par contre, dans le fichier javascript (vu que c'est le commentaire pour expliquer où placer le morceau de code justement) :

Code: Tout sélectionner
Use in <HEAD> with DEFER keyword wrapped in conditional comments:
<!--[if lt IE 7]>
<script defer type="text/javascript" src="pngfix.js"></script>
<![endif]-->


:wink:
Règlement des Sections Graphiques - Forum de Documentation phpBB3 - Une demande graphique hors phpBB ?
Une modification sur votre Style ? Panneau d'admin -> Onglet Styles, puis theme (pour les css), template (pour les fichiers HTML), ou imageset (pour les images), puis Rafraîchir, pour que les modifs soient prises en compte.
[!] Si vous considérez votre problème comme réglé, merci d'éditer le premier message de ce sujet et d'ajouter l'icône de sujet
Avatar de l’utilisateur
Jester
Resp. des graphistes
Resp. des graphistes
 
Messages: 15457
Inscription: 01 Jan 2005 à 00:00
Localisation: Là, pas loin...

Re: renseignements fix IE

Messagede micka76 » 31 Mar 2009 à 17:56

bonjour,

merci jester pour le complement d'information,

A bientôt... :wink:
Image,Image,Image,
[!] Si vous considérez votre problème comme réglé, merci d'éditer le premier message de ce sujet et d'ajouter l'icône de sujet Image
Le Nid du WeB (forum tranquil sur le graphisme)

Si à la Saint Valentin tu me tiens la main, vivement la Sainte Marguerite que tu me tienne la ....!!!
Avatar de l’utilisateur
micka76
Graphiste
Graphiste
 
Messages: 3302
Inscription: 04 Oct 2007 à 11:14
Localisation: Normandie

Re: renseignements fix IE

Messagede Skyforums » 31 Mar 2009 à 20:57

s'pas faux, mais j'ai tendance à garder le mode d'emploi :)
Signature au vert
Avatar de l’utilisateur
Skyforums
Graphiste
Graphiste
 
Messages: 7109
Inscription: 01 Déc 2005 à 17:17
Localisation: mais mais mais... et vous voulez pas mon numéro aussi?

Re: renseignements fix IE

Messagede Dakin Quelia » 31 Mar 2009 à 21:09

En mon sens, il vaut mieux laisser le commentaire. :wink:
Modérateur phpBB.biz | Traducteur documentations / Supporter BBCodes - Image Aucun support par mail, MP ou msn.
Image Mon blogue: Mon blogue | Mon jeu de rôles: Sénat Galactique | Mon hébergeur: Free-H

Image
Avatar de l’utilisateur
Dakin Quelia
Superstar
 
Messages: 15955
Inscription: 31 Oct 2006 à 18:33
Localisation: Belgique

Re: renseignements fix IE

Messagede Oyo » 01 Avr 2009 à 09:35

le seul pb c'est que ça ne prend pas les png en background css avec votre technique ;)
Ancien Administrateur de phpBB-fr - R.I.P Oyo 2006~2009

U-Web | Mods phpBB | Monstres Créatifs | Oyo's folio | PrestaDev
Avatar de l’utilisateur
Oyo
Inoubliable administrateur
 
Messages: 15201
Inscription: 12 Fév 2003 à 19:02
Localisation: Paris

Suivante

Retourner vers Discussions générales

Qui est en ligne

Utilisateurs parcourant ce forum: Aucun utilisateur enregistré et 3 invités

Liens : phpBB.biz • phpBBHacks.com • phpBB-Seo.com • EzCom-fr.com • phpBB-Services.com • phpBB-Conseils.com • phpBB3 Styles • phpBB podpora • phpBB Portugal • Tapatalk • Net Avenir • PromoBenef • Ticket Gagnant •